编程中为什么有下划线
-
下划线在编程中有多种用途和含义。下面将介绍一些常见的情况。
-
命名规范:
在编程中,下划线通常用于命名变量、函数和类等标识符。根据不同的编程语言和约定,下划线的使用可能有不同的含义和规范。例如,Python中的下划线在变量和函数命名中被广泛使用,用以表示私有属性或方法。而在C/C++中,下划线通常用于表示全局变量或宏定义。 -
表示特殊含义:
在某些编程语言中,下划线可以表示特殊的含义或功能。例如,JavaScript中的下划线常用于表示一个参数是占位符,而不会被实际使用。这样可以提醒开发者该参数是可忽略的。 -
区分单词:
下划线还可以用于区分单词,提高代码的可读性。在某些编程语言中,变量名或函数名中的下划线可以代替空格,使得长的命名更易于理解和辨识。例如,Java中的命名规范推荐使用驼峰命名法,但有时为了更好地表达含义,可以在单词之间使用下划线。 -
特殊标识符:
在某些编程语言中,下划线可以作为特殊的标识符。例如,C++中的下划线开头的标识符是保留给实现使用的,开发者应避免使用这些标识符。
需要注意的是,在编程中过度使用下划线可能会导致代码可读性下降,因此在使用时应遵循相应的命名规范和约定。不同的编程语言和团队可能有不同的惯例和规范,开发者应根据实际情况灵活运用下划线。
1年前 -
-
在编程中,下划线通常用于以下几个方面:
-
变量命名:下划线可以用于变量的命名,以提高代码的可读性。一般来说,使用下划线将单词连接起来可以使变量名更具可读性,例如:first_name、last_name。
-
私有成员:在某些编程语言中,下划线可以用于标识私有成员,这些成员只能在类的内部访问。通过在成员变量或方法前面加上下划线,可以明确表示这些成员是不应该被外部访问的。
-
常量命名:在一些编程规范中,常量的命名通常使用全大写字母和下划线的组合,以提高可读性和区分常量和变量。例如:MAX_NUMBER。
-
编码规范:在一些编程规范中,下划线被用作命名约定的一部分,以提高代码的一致性和可读性。例如,Google的Python编码规范中建议使用下划线来分隔多个单词的变量名。
-
特殊用途:在一些编程语言中,下划线有特殊的含义。例如,在Python中,一个下划线作为临时变量使用,表示一个不重要的值。在正则表达式中,下划线表示一个通配符,可以匹配任何字符。
总之,下划线在编程中有多种用途,可以用于变量命名、私有成员、常量命名、编码规范以及特殊用途。正确使用下划线可以提高代码的可读性和可维护性。
1年前 -
-
在编程中,下划线通常有两种用途:作为命名规范和作为特殊字符。
-
作为命名规范
在编程中,下划线通常用于命名规范,以帮助开发人员更好地理解代码,并提高代码的可读性。下划线在命名中可以有以下几种用法:1.1 变量命名
在变量命名中,下划线通常用于连接多个单词,以提高可读性。例如,使用"first_name"代替"firstname"。1.2 函数命名
在函数命名中,下划线通常用于区分函数的功能和作用。例如,使用"calculate_sum"代替"calculateSum"。1.3 类命名
在类命名中,下划线通常用于区分类的属性和方法。例如,使用"Car"类的属性命名为"car_model"。1.4 常量命名
在常量命名中,下划线通常用于连接多个单词,并使用大写字母。例如,使用"MAX_SPEED"代替"maxSpeed"。 -
作为特殊字符
在某些编程语言中,下划线具有特殊的含义和用途。以下是一些常见的用法:2.1 私有属性和方法
在一些面向对象的编程语言中,下划线通常用于标识私有属性和方法。私有属性和方法只能在类的内部访问,不能被外部代码直接访问。2.2 语言关键字
在某些编程语言中,下划线可能用作语言关键字的一部分。这些关键字通常具有特殊的含义和功能。2.3 文件名和目录名
在一些操作系统中,文件名和目录名中的下划线被用作分隔符,用于连接多个单词。例如,"my_file.txt"。2.4 正则表达式
在正则表达式中,下划线通常用作特殊字符,具有特定的匹配规则和含义。
总结起来,编程中使用下划线的主要原因是为了提高代码的可读性和可理解性,并区分不同的命名部分和功能。此外,下划线在某些编程语言中具有特殊的含义和用途。
1年前 -